English expression which in Spanish translates: list of successes. It is a classification which includes, by order of popularity and sale, the songs of greater success of the moment. That's why both the Chilean T.V. and radio station Radio Olympic am from Barranquilla ( Colombia ) at the time, took that name for its programs, which were the favorite songs of the week.
